Picturesque scenario is what each and everyone love. Now to be honest, that is what most filmmakers aspire. One of the places which offer the excellent tranquility of nature along with the much needed thrill of the adventure world is Ladakh. There is so much to Ladakh along with dramatic, barren and snow-capped Himalayas of Ladakh with luxury camp right on the shores of mighty Indus and also hitch-hiked right along various remote villages in Western Ladakh and be a witness to the grand welcome of Dalai Lama making way through surreal landscapes right on the steps of monastery with

Read More